引言
静态随机存取存储器(SRAM)作为计算机系统中至关重要的组成部分,其控制技术直接影响着系统的性能和功耗。本文将深入解析SRAM的核心控制技术,并展望其未来的发展趋势。
SRAM控制技术概述
1. SRAM基本原理
SRAM是一种基于触发器的存储器,其数据保持能力不受电源影响。每个存储单元由一个触发器组成,通常由一个晶体管和两个反相器构成。
2. SRAM控制信号
SRAM的控制信号主要包括:
- 地址信号(Address):用于选择特定的存储单元。
- 读/写信号(Read/Write):控制数据是读取还是写入。
- 时钟信号(Clock):同步控制信号,确保数据操作的准确性。
3. SRAM控制电路
SRAM控制电路主要包括:
- 地址译码器:将地址信号转换为对应的存储单元选择信号。
- 读/写控制逻辑:根据读/写信号控制数据流向。
- 时钟控制逻辑:同步控制时钟信号。
SRAM控制核心技术解析
1. 译码技术
译码技术是SRAM控制的核心,其目的是将地址信号转换为对应的存储单元选择信号。常见的译码技术包括:
- NAND译码:通过NAND门实现,具有结构简单、功耗低等优点。
- 树形译码:通过多级译码实现,适用于大容量存储器。
2. 读/写控制逻辑
读/写控制逻辑负责根据读/写信号控制数据流向。其核心包括:
- 数据输入/输出缓冲器:用于缓存数据,提高数据传输速度。
- 读/写控制电路:根据读/写信号控制数据流向。
3. 时钟控制逻辑
时钟控制逻辑确保数据操作的准确性,其核心包括:
- 时钟分频器:将系统时钟分频,产生适合SRAM操作的时钟信号。
- 时钟同步电路:确保数据操作与时钟信号同步。
SRAM控制未来趋势展望
1. 高速SRAM
随着计算机系统对存储速度的要求不断提高,高速SRAM将成为未来发展趋势。例如,采用多级缓存技术、新型存储单元等。
2. 低功耗SRAM
随着环保意识的增强,低功耗SRAM将成为未来发展趋势。例如,采用低功耗晶体管、新型存储单元等。
3. 智能化控制
随着人工智能技术的发展,智能化控制将成为SRAM控制的重要方向。例如,根据系统负载动态调整时钟频率、优化存储单元配置等。
总结
SRAM控制技术在计算机系统中扮演着重要角色。本文对SRAM控制技术进行了详细解析,并展望了其未来发展趋势。随着技术的不断发展,SRAM控制技术将更加高效、节能、智能化。